"Great Staff Officer" Tsuru is a veteran Marine Vice Admiral and an old associate of former Fleet Admiral Sengoku and fellow Vice Admiral Monkey D. Garp.[1]

Appearance

Tsuru is a tall, thin, and elderly woman with gray hair tied in a bun. Her attire appears to be less formal than the other high-ranking officers', consisting of an untucked shirt, with the sleeves rolled up and a tie around her neck, and calves-long pants, which makes her somewhat resemble the animal of her name, the crane. She sports earrings made of beads, and wears two bracelets on her right wrist. The epaulets on her Marine coat are golden for the outer epaulets and purple with two white dots for the inner epaulets.[1] During the time of the Battle of Edd War, they were the standard blue.

Twenty-seven years ago at age 49, her skin was already wrinkled despite only being middle-aged.[5]

In her youth, she was quite beautiful and had dark blue hair tied up in a loose ponytail, with sidebangs that framed both sides of her face. She wore a standard Marine uniform with a rifle strapped to her back.

Personality

She is a veteran Marine who is not without wisdom for her age. She seems extremely knowledgeable; she knew Donquixote Doflamingo set the Marines to fight each other in the Marine and Warlord meeting when all others thought the two were simply messing around, and knew who Laffitte was on sight. She is not above telling off the younger marines that show concern for her well being when she steps up to fight the incoming pirates at Marine HQ. She then justifies herself being on the front line with the other vice admirals by stating there is no longer a safe place left in the world for her to run to anyway. According to Garp, she is an empathetic woman although she does not show this disposition very often.

Tsuru follows "Clean Justice". This motto was first seen in the Adventure of Nebulandia special, and was confirmed to be canon in Vivre Card - One Piece Visual Dictionary.[4]

Relationships

Friends

Gion

Tsuru and Gion have a close relationship due to Tsuru treating Gion as if she is her little sister.[6]

Sengoku

Sengoku appears to be well-acquainted with Vice-Admiral Tsuru as well. 13 years ago, in the North Blue, she worked under Sengoku's orders to stop the Donquixote Pirates. Despite being outranked by him, Tsuru still had no problem calling him a fool for providing her wrong intel.[7]

Nowadays, Tsuru appears to be annoyed with Sengoku's new cheerful disposition and lack of responsibility.

Monkey D. Garp

Tsuru is well acquainted with Garp, having known him for a long time. Before the Summit War of Marineford occurred, she told him that he had done nothing wrong about Ace, which Garp replied with laughter, saying that she was supposed to be sympathetic towards him during this situation.

Garp and Sengoku are the only ones that call her Tsuru-chan while the others call her either Vice Admiral Tsuru or Tsuru-san.

Enemies

Donquixote Doflamingo

Tsuru has a history with the Donquixote Pirates, having pursued them on numerous occasions before the crew's captain, Donquixote Doflamingo, became a Warlord of the Sea. When Doflamingo causes a scene at a meeting of Warlords in Mary Geoise, she calmly tells Doflamingo to "be a good boy" and stand down, maintaining an authorative tone in his presence.[8] After Doflamingo and his crew were defeated and arrested, Tsuru looked after Doflamingo until they arrived at Impel Down.[9]

Doflamingo seems to hold some respect for her, as he addresses her as "O-Tsuru-san" (おつるさん?), and Tsuru's retorts have twice caused Doflamingo to admit that he cannot get the best of her.[8][9] Meanwhile, Tsuru sees some value in Doflamingo's insight into the underworld and asked for his opinion on the future of the pirating world after his defeat.[9] However, she denied Doflamingo's request for access to newspapers in Impel Down.[10]

Abilities and Powers

As a veteran Vice Admiral from the same generation of Marines as Garp and Sengoku,[4] Tsuru is one of the most prominent Marines in the world. She is well-renowned and recognized as a legendary figure by the likes of Franky and Usopp.[11] Even in her elderly age of 63, Tsuru was strong enough to strike intense fear into Doflamingo, who even becoming a Warlord of the Sea was an extremely powerful pirate, as he was quick to flee during her many pursuits of the Donquixote Pirates throughout the North Blue,[12] and despite his initial plans to reclaim Law from the Marines's custody to use his powers to immortalized himself, Doflamingo quickly changed this plan upon seeing her battleship off the coast of Minion Island.[13] Several years later, when Doflamingo lost his title as a Warlord, he still showed respect for her, a stark contrast to his usual disrespect to other high ranking Marines.[9]

Alongside Sengoku and Issho, she was part of Doflamingo's Marine escort who fought against Jack, a right-hand man of Emperor Kaido.[14]

Tacticals Skills

Tsuru has vast knowledge of criminals from various parts of the world, being able to instantly recognize Laffitte and explain his history to Sengoku. She is present at important meetings concerning the Three Great Powers, such as the meeting to determine Crocodile's successor in the Seven Warlords of the Sea.[8] Tsuru is said to be second to none in experience and knowledge, and acted as a renowned staff officer for Fleet Admiral Sengoku before his retirement.[15]

Devil Fruit

Further information: Woshu Woshu no Mi
Woshu Woshu no Mi Infobox

Tsuru's laundry power.

Tsuru ate the Woshu Woshu no Mi,[16] a Paramecia-type Devil Fruit that allows her to literally "wash and hang out to dry" people and objects as if they were clothes, turning them into flat and malleable like fabric.[17] This disables the opponents by rendering them unable to move. This power can also "clean" a limited amount of evil off the victims, which is considered a dangerous ability against pirates.[16]

Weapon

In her youth, she is seen with a flintlock rifle. How proficient she is in using it is unknown.

Haki

Further information: Haki

Tsuru possesses the ability to use Busoshoku and Kenbunshoku Haki.[4]

History

Past

Tsuru joined the Marines 56 years ago along with Sengoku and Monkey D. Garp.[4] 27 years ago, Tsuru was walking with fellow vice admirals Garp, Jaguar D. Saul, Kuzan, and Sakazuki. Garp asked her if he could borrow a ship, but she refused because he always broke them.[5]

Tsuru Chases Donquixote Pirates

Tsuru's battleship in pursuit of the Donquixote Pirates.

Thirteen years ago, Tsuru was stationed in the North Blue, where she continuously pursued the Donquixote Pirates at the time.[12] Donquixote Doflamingo noted that her chases stopped after Rosinante left the crew, which led Doflamingo to suspect that his younger brother was giving away his crew's location to the Marines.[18]

Three days before the scheduled exchange between the Marines and Diez Barrels for the Ope Ope no Mi, she was stationed at Swallow Island following Rosinante's intel that Doflamingo and his crew would be there, unaware that they actually had gone to Minion Island instead. She was then contacted and informed by the Marines scouting Minion Island about the fire at Barrels' hideout and ordered them to investigate the coast while avoiding being spotted.[19] As Doflamingo and his crew were leaving the island, Tsuru's ship fired at them, forcing them to flee.[13]

Sky Island Saga

Jaya Arc

Tsuru was present for the meeting at Mary Geoise to choose a replacement for Crocodile among the Seven Warlords of the Sea. Before the meeting commenced, Doflamingo forced vice admirals Mozambia and Stainless to fight each other, but Tsuru recognized the use of his ability and told him to stop. When Laffitte intruded into the meeting, Tsuru identified him and explained his background to Sengoku.[8]

Summit War Saga

Marineford Arc

Garp and Tsuru

Tsuru with Garp at Marineford.

Tsuru was present at Marineford in preparation for war against Whitebeard. Tsuru said some comforting words to Garp concerning the upcoming execution of Portgas D. Ace but he replied with laughter, stating that she should be shown sympathy rather than comforting him. Upon Whitebeard's arrival, she commented on the illogicality of his position[20] and joined the other vice admirals when his division commanders began their attack. Although Vice Admiral Yamakaji expressed concern for her safety, Tsuru stayed on the front lines, stating that there was no safe place to hide.[21]

Tsuru observed that Little Oars Jr. was bigger than any giant.[22] She then received Sengoku's order to prepare for the next part of the Marines' plan after having dealt with several pirates using her powers.[17]

She later went to the plaza when Sengoku started to execute the final stage of his plan. After Shanks' arrival and call for a ceasefire, she stood down along with the other Marines.

Dressrosa Arc

After the Donquixote Pirates were defeated, Tsuru sailed along with Sengoku. After a conversation concerning Doflamingo's crew, Sengoku offered Tsuru some okaki.[23]

Three days after Doflamingo's downfall, Tsuru and Sengoku arrived at Dressrosa and met up with Admiral Fujitora. Tsuru asked Fujitora why he did not capture Monkey D. Luffy and Trafalgar Law. The admiral explained that he made his decision based on the roll of a dice and that the pirates had been lucky for two days in a row. Fujitora then gave Tsuru his dice and declared that if it rolled on any number other than one, he would go after the pirates himself.[24]

Doflamingo Being Taken to Impel Down

Tsuru speaks to the imprisoned Doflamingo.

After Luffy and his group escaped, the Marines left Dressrosa while escorting Doflamingo. While guarding Doflamingo's cell, Tsuru reminded Doflamingo of the reality that he lost and then listened to his comment about how the war for the title of Pirate King will begin.[9] Later, the Marine convoy came under attack by Jack of the Beasts Pirates, who sought to rescue Doflamingo. Two of the Marines' four ships were sunk but they managed to defeat him.[14]

Anime and Manga Differences

In her first appearance in the anime, Tsuru's dialogue with Donquixote Doflamingo, Laffitte and Sengoku is cut and she does not say anything. Instead, Mozambia, who was controlled by Doflamingo, is the one who tells Doflamingo to stop and the one who identifies Laffitte.[26] Also, while appearing in a flashback thirteen years ago, her main crew was not seen in the manga, but in the anime, it was seen to be comprised entirely of female Marines.[27]

Due to the fact that Tsuru's full body was not visible in her early appearances in the manga, the anime misjudged her height and proportions, initially depicting her with much shorter legs than intended. This was fixed when she appeared in the Dressrosa Arc.

Trivia

  • Eiichiro Oda has stated that he tends to name female characters after birds. This tradition continues with Tsuru, whose name means "crane". Her name can also be translated as "to hang", depicting her ability.

  • She is currently the highest ranked female Marine along with Gion.
  • In the 4Kids dub, Tsuru's rank of vice admiral (中将, Chūjō?) title has been translated as her surname.
  • Interestingly, Tsuru commanded a crew that consisted entirely of female Marines.
  • When Tsuru and Sengoku were mentioned by Bartolomeo, they were shown in the latter's imagination, hardly resembling their real appearance at all.
  • Her favorite food is Tea with tea cake.[4]
